dwarf armorThe first steps are a Vallejo Copper base over a solid black primer coat. Then, with some Liquitex Burnt Umber Ink, you can do a sort of highlight technique to the shadows. Just to give the darker areas some more depth. Follow this up with a tiny amount of Daler Rowney Dark Green on the armor to get a headstart on the weathering. After it’s all dry, do a quick wash of Citadel Agrax Earthshade.

dwarf pillowsWith the wash dried, water down some Citadel Rhinox Hide and add it to some of the protruding parts. Once again, getting a small headstart on some of the weathering.

Miniature RescueNow move onto Citadel Nihilakh Oxide and add it over a lot of the model. Using it similarly to an oil wash, Casey advises to add generous amounts of it at a time, then wipe the excess away with your finger. If you find that you put too much on, you can add water to your brush and push the excess around.

Miniature Rescue With some Citadel Necron Compound Dry do a top-down drybrush. Use Citadel Screamer Pink for the neck pillow and hammer handle. Follow that up with a wash of Citadel Druchii Violet over the pink. Then highlight those same areas with Citadel Screamer Pink and a touch of white.

overlord donePaint the Cabling with Citadel Chaos Black, and if you wish, you can add some grey lines to them just to add some detail. Vallejo Aluminum is the final edge highlight for the metallics.

With that, the Arkanaut Admiral is fully completed!
